## Changelog — Vexwood Wiki 3.2

Changed defaults for role-based access. Anonymous read is now off; `editor` no longer implies `admin:pages`. Existing installs keep old behavior unless `rbac.strict` is set. Reviewers: check the permission-resolution order in `acl.go` — it now short-circuits on explicit deny. Migrations backfill role mappings automatically; no manual step. Tests updated in `acl_defaults_test`. The new default configuration shipped with this release is:

service settings:
FRAMIR_LOG_LEVEL=debug
FRAMIR_METRICS_HOST=metrics.framir.tolvaqcorp.corp
FRAMIR_POOL_SIZE=16

Handover — Plumegate notification fan-out

Welcome aboard. Plumegate fans notifications out to roughly forty downstream channels, and backpressure is the main operational risk. When a slow consumer lags, the broker buffers per-channel; once the buffer cap is hit we shed low-priority events rather than block the whole fan-out. Please read the shedding policy doc before touching anything. Current production settings are as follows.

config for hahaf-yahip:
[oliwyn]
host = oliwyn.qorvellabs.corp
user = oliwyn_svc
database = oliwyn_prod

**Checklist: Export retry logic (Quillbarn 3.2)** — Heads up, reviewer: make sure failed exports in the Lanternfox pipeline actually retry with backoff now, not the old instant-hammer loop. We capped it at five attempts, then the job parks in the dead-letter queue for manual review. Please poke at the edge case where a retry succeeds mid-cancel — Priya from the Marrowgate team swears it double-writes. Once you've verified on staging, confirm against the token listed below.

pipeline stamp: htk14_05b66bab9ca9c2